Christine McGuinness has addressed any suggestion she may be 'lonely' following her split from ex-husband Paddy after he spoke out on their support for one another.
The former couple announced their separation back in 2022. Christine, 36, and Paddy, 50, however, continue to maintain a strong relationship as they love together while co-parenting their three children - twins Leo and Penelope, 10, and Felicity, aged seven - and still live together in their Cheshire family home.
And since their split, the pair have been quizzed on how they cope living together while also being asked about any updates in their new individual love lives.
But Christine, who was diagnosed with autism a couple of years ago, previously told how she isn't quite ready to get back on the dating.
